Transaction 2deb65f93e51ef13f60dfd89a15d410c35fdd81df54f8968af88096492e1418f

1 Input
2 Outputs
  • 2deb65f93e51ef13f60dfd89a15d410c35fdd81df54f8968af88096492e1418f:0
  • value  1569144
    address  35HtaMcqbUsDpZQLivr7AqnXWvAs5jBMEd
  • 2deb65f93e51ef13f60dfd89a15d410c35fdd81df54f8968af88096492e1418f:1
  • value  74061745
    address  3BuWy4SHfFZUqWwr2R89R13bLyf3a6ftCE